## Summary
³Cat-3 is a future nanosatellite developed by the Universitat Politècnica de Catalunya (UPC) and the Institut de Ciències del Cosmos de Catalunya (ICGC). It is part of the CubeSat class, a type of miniaturized satellite made up of 10cm-sided cubic modules.
